While some species of spiders that are highly venomous to humans and animals, most are beneficial since they prey on insects that are known pests and disease spreading critters. Spider silk is stronger than most man-made or natural fibers on Earth. ...

Most spider bites are harmless. However, bites from venomous species can cause more serious symptoms like nausea, muscle cramps, or trouble breathing. If you notice these symptoms, it’s important to seek medical attention right away. If you’re trying to figure out whether a bed bug has ...
